After the first balmy summer evening for the first leg of the fishing competition the second was held in more agricultural conditions, 16kts SSE, pouring rain and due to technical rib difficulties we’re fishing from a yacht!  It was all to play for though with four people declaring one fish each from the first leg.  Anyway straight out of the harbour and under the point of langness, once the engine was off the only sound was the wind howling through the rigging and the whinging of the guest crew.  First drop one mackerel, straight off the hook, pass to friend for picture and get the line back in for more and it looked like it could be one of those nights, but no, all small Callig, and if you were JQ & JC - very, very small Callig, with Q foul hooking one in the tail, even the fish were trying to get away from us.  Well we stuck it out for another hour and a half until the wind started to build the rain came in horizontaly and with the last drift into the Bay she struck again, nice bend in the rod and up popped a nice size Cod!

Well played Lilly …………. we’re always sporting in defeat, even when we’ve been clobbered.
